在Windows中重命名具有长文件名的文件

时间:2017-09-19 17:08:16

标签: windows cmd

我有一个文件名列表:旧的和新的

样品如下:

旧名称:

Fiscal Policy and Stimulus Crash Course Economics #3.mp3

新名称:

03_Fiscal Policy and Stimulus Crash Course Economics.mp3

如何使用Windows重命名命令重命名文件?

ren oldfilename newfilename 
即使在双引号内使用文件名,

也无法正常工作。

以下行放在批处理文件中:

RENAME "Fiscal Policy and Stimulus Crash Course Economics #3.mp3" "03_Fiscal Policy and Stimulus Crash Course Economics.mp3"

批处理文件在Windows命令提示符下运行,响应为“命令的语法不正确”。

1 个答案:

答案 0 :(得分:1)

如果您确实要创建一个包含内部命令名称的批处理文件(集成在cmd中的命令 - 可以找到完整列表here),则需要按其全名调用批处理文件,在这种情况下rename.bat,因为如果你只是键入rename cmd将假设你想要调用它的内部命令,这会导致有些神秘的"命令的语法不正确。&#34 ;错误,因为重命名需要2个参数。